6 Gaming Features on Motherboards You Don’t Need
Let’s unravel some gaming Features Myths.In the crowded world of PC hardware, “features” are often thrown around like buzzwords. Motherboard manufacturers, always eager to stand out in a competitive market, have no qualms about slapping flashy names on technologies that do little more than rebrand basic functionalities. But at what point does this so-called differentiation cross the line into pure marketing fluff? The truth is, many motherboard features touted as revolutionary are merely repackaged versions of things every motherboard already offers. Let’s take a closer look at six gaming-centric motherboard features that are, quite frankly, just marketing smoke and mirrors.
Gaming Features Myths
1. AI: Gaming Features Myths
AI has undeniably taken over — not in a dystopian sense, but certainly in the marketing world. Motherboard companies have jumped on the AI bandwagon, branding features like AI overclocking, AI cooling, and AI networking as the next big leap in performance. Asus, for example, promotes these AI capabilities as intelligent, automated enhancements that allegedly push hardware to its peak in ways that were previously impossible. However, when we dig deeper, the truth becomes clear:
- AI Overclocking: This so-called “smart” overclocking often boils down to automated adjustments that the hardware is already capable of. It’s a simple process dressed up with AI branding to justify a higher price tag.
- AI Cooling: Cooling optimizations, though presented as AI-driven, simply adjust fan speeds and thermal profiles based on telemetry data. These are basic adjustments that users can manually fine-tune with more precise control.
- AI Networking: While touted as enhancing gaming performance or reducing latency, AI networking is nothing more than a marketing gimmick designed to boost packet prioritization—something that could be done manually with the right settings.
At the core, these so-called AI features rely on algorithms that provide automated tweaks to enhance performance, but they don’t offer anything truly revolutionary. The “AI” label is nothing more than a marketing tactic aimed at convincing consumers to pay a premium for a product that doesn’t deliver any extraordinary benefits. If you’re serious about overclocking or optimizing your system’s cooling, all you need is patience, know-how, and a solid understanding of your hardware — no AI required.
2. Studio-grade audio
Motherboard brands love to tout features like “studio-grade audio” or “audio boost,” but high-end buyers don’t rely on onboard audio. Here’s why:
- “Studio-grade audio” claims: These terms like “7D audio” sound impressive, but they won’t magically improve your audio experience. Most users don’t care about onboard audio quality, and audiophiles will invest in a dedicated external DAC for superior sound.
- Onboard audio limitations: For those serious about audio quality, motherboard audio is a compromise. The electrical components of the motherboard can introduce interference, which external audio devices bypass.
- Focus on essential features: Instead of falling for flashy audio claims, prioritize what truly matters — high-quality VRMs, RAM speed, robust I/O, ample fan headers, and reliable Wi-Fi.
In short, save your money on features you won’t use, and invest in what makes a real difference to your system’s performance.
3. Gaming LAN
Do you really need a “gaming LAN” port instead of a regular Ethernet port? Brands think so, pushing the idea that specialized LAN ports deliver optimized gaming performance. In reality, all they do is tweak the standard Ethernet port with minor adjustments. Here’s the truth:
- Optimized Gaming Traffic: Manufacturers claim to optimize LAN ports for gaming, but you can achieve the same results by adjusting settings yourself.
- Disabling Energy-Saving Modes: Some brands disable energy-saving features to prevent connection drops. Again, this is something you can easily do in Windows settings.
- Marketing Gimmick: In essence, “gaming LAN” is just a repackaged standard Ethernet port with a fancy label. It offers no real performance boost.
Why pay extra for something you can do on your own in seconds? Save your money and focus on actual performance upgrades.
4. VR ready
Motherboard brands love to throw around the term “VR Ready,” hoping to sell the illusion that only specific boards can handle virtual reality. But here’s the reality—almost every modern motherboard is already capable of supporting VR. Let’s break it down:
- No special hardware required: VR doesn’t demand a special motherboard. All you need is a compatible headset, a powerful GPU, and a decent CPU.
- USB ports and power delivery: As long as your motherboard has enough USB ports and can handle the power needs of your VR headset, you’re good to go.
- No exclusive features involved: There’s no hidden chipset or exclusive VR tech onboard. The “VR Ready” label is just a marketing badge.
- Designed to mislead: Brands use this label to inflate the product’s value and target less tech-savvy consumers.
Bottom line — don’t fall for the VR branding trap. Focus on the real essentials: performance, I/O, and compatibility with your system.
5. Military-grade components
When motherboard brands run out of performance features to hype, they turn to build quality buzzwords. Terms like “military-grade components,” “ultra durable,” and “titanium armor” flood spec sheets—not to inform, but to impress. Here’s what’s really going on:
- Buzzwords over substance: Brands use these labels to imply ruggedness, but often apply them to even their budget boards without delivering real quality.
- Misleading use: Gigabyte’s “Ultra Durable” tag appears on low-end boards too—many of which have questionable build quality.
- Real durability matters: Yes, PCB strength, VRM quality, and heatsink design are important—especially for high-performance or overclocked setups.
- You get what you pay for: Most mid-range and high-end motherboards already use quality components by default. There’s no need for inflated labels to prove it.
So, skip the hype and focus on actual specs—power delivery, cooling, and build quality—not vague “military-grade” claims.
6. Gaming edition
“Gaming Edition” might be the most misleading label motherboard brands use today. It’s a catch-all term designed to sound performance-driven, but it often adds little beyond cosmetic flair. Here’s what you need to know:
- Hollow branding: “Gaming Edition” implies better power delivery, faster RAM, and enhanced SSD support—but in most cases, it’s just a flashy name with RGB lights and edgy heatsinks.
- Most boards are gaming-capable: Today, almost every motherboard—except ultra-budget, off-brand models—is designed with gaming in mind.
- Looks over substance: These editions typically offer aggressive aesthetics, not performance improvements. Don’t mistake design upgrades for real hardware enhancements.
- Check the specs, not the label: Choose a motherboard based on the features you need—VRM quality, RAM slots, M.2 support, I/O options—not the “gaming” tag.
- Rely on reviews: Third-party reviews are far more valuable than a branded box. They reveal actual performance, thermals, BIOS experience, and build quality.
Skip the “Gaming Edition” hype. Focus on real specs and trusted reviews to get the right board for your build.
